Вы находитесь на странице: 1из 10

El software libre (En ingls "free software", aunque esta denominacin a veces se confunde con "gratis" por la ambigedad

del trmino "free" en el idioma ingls, por lo que tambin se usa "libre software") es la denominacin del software que respeta la libertad de todos los usuarios que adquirieron el producto y, por tanto, una vez obtenido el mismo puede ser usado, copiado, estudiado, modificado, y redistribuido libremente de varias formas. Segn la Free Software Foundation, el software libre se refiere a la libertad de los usuarios para ejecutar, copiar, distribuir, y estudiar el mismo, e incluso modificar el software y distribuirlo modificado. El software libre suele estar disponible gratuitamente, o al precio de costo de la distribucin a travs de otros medios; sin embargo no es obligatorio que sea as, por lo tanto no hay que asociar software libre a "software gratuito" (denominado usualmente freeware), ya que, conservando su carcter de libre, puede ser distribuido comercialmente ("software comercial"). Anlogamente, el "software gratis" o "gratuito" incluye en ocasiones el cdigo fuente; no obstante, este tipo de software no es libre en el mismo sentido que el software libre, a menos que se garanticen los derechos de modificacin y redistribucin de dichas versiones modificadas del programa.

La definicin de software libre estipula los criterios que se tienen que cumplir para que un programa sea considerado libre. De vez en cuando modificamos esta definicin para clarificarla o para resolver problemas sobre cuestiones delicadas. Ms abajo en esta pgina, en la seccin Historial, se puede consultar la lista de modificaciones que afectan la definicin de software libre.

Software libre significa que el software respeta la libertad de los usuarios y la comunidad. En trminos generales, los usuarios tienen la libertad de copiar, distribuir, estudiar, modificar y mejorar el software. Con estas libertades, los

usuarios (tanto individualmente como en forma colectiva) controlan el programa y lo que hace.

Cuando los usuarios no controlan el programa, el programa controla a los usuarios. El programador controla el programa y, a travs del programa, controla a los usuarios. Un programa que no es libre, llamado privativo, es por lo tanto un instrumento de poder injusto.

Por tanto, el software libre es una cuestin de libertad, no de precio. Para entender el concepto, piense en libre como en libre expresin, no como en barra libre.

Un programa es software libre si los usuarios tienen las cuatro libertades esenciales: La libertad de ejecutar el programa para cualquier propsito. La libertad de estudiar cmo funciona el programa, y cambiarlo para que haga lo que usted quiera. El acceso al cdigo fuente es una condicin necesaria para ello. La libertad de redistribuir copias para ayudar a su prjimo. La libertad de distribuir copias de sus versiones modificadas a terceros. Esto le permite ofrecer a toda la comunidad la oportunidad de beneficiarse de las modificaciones. El acceso al cdigo fuente es una condicin necesaria para ello.

Filosofa del Software Libre El Software Libre ms que un sistema operativo es una filosofa para la liberacin y soberana tecnolgica de nuestros pueblos, tan es as, que el Estado Venezolano ha concebido el uso y aplicacin del Software Libre como una oportunidad para avanzar en la construccin del Socialismo Bolivariano, tomando en consideracin las cuatro libertades bsicas que proporciona la adopcin del software libre, las cuales se describen a continuacin:

Libertad Cero:

"Usar el programa con cualquier propsito". Es decir, el ejercicio de esta libertad implica que lo podemos utilizar con cualquier fin, ya sea educativo, cultural, comercial, poltico, social, etc. Esta libertad deriva de que hay ciertas licencias que restringen el uso del software a un determinado propsito, o que prohben su uso para determinadas actividades.

Libertad Uno:

"Estudiar cmo funciona el programa, y adaptarlo a sus necesidades". Significa que podemos estudiar su funcionamiento (al tener acceso al cdigo fuente) lo que nos va a permitir, entre otras cosas: descubrir funciones ocultas, averiguar cmo realiza determinada tarea, descubrir que otras posibilidades tiene, que es lo que le falta para hacer algo, etc. El adaptar el programa a mis necesidades implica que puedo suprimirle partes que no me interesan, agregarle partes que considero importantes, copiarle una parte que realiza una tarea y adicionarla a otro programa, etc.

Libertad Dos:

"Distribuir copias". Quiere decir que somos libres de redistribuir el programa, ya sea gratis o con algn costo, ya sea por email, FTP o en CD, ya sea a una persona o a varias, ya sea a un vecino o a una persona que vive en otro pas, etc.

Libertad Tres:

"Mejorar el programa, y liberar las mejoras al pblico". Es la libertad de hacer mejor el programa, es decir que podemos hacer menores los requerimientos de hardware para funcionar, que tenga mayores prestaciones, que ocupe menos espacio, que tenga menos errores, entre otras modificaciones. El poder liberar las mejoras al pblico quiere decir que si realizamos una mejora que permita un requerimiento menor de hardware, o que haga que ocupe menos espacio, soy libre de poder redistribuir ese programa mejorado, o simplemente proponer la mejora en un lugar pblico (un foro de noticias, una lista de correo, un sitio Web, un FTP, un canal de Chat).

Algunas Caractersticas y Ventajas del Software Libre: Sin lugar a duda, a travs de los temas anteriormente descritos, hemos venido identificando algunas caractersticas y ventajas que trae el usar el Software Libre, siendo una de ellas las que comnmente se reconoce como ventaja superior sobre los otros y no es ms que la relacionada al ahorro en los costos de inversin que se asumen al establecer la aplicacin del Software Libre. Sin embargo, se considera que existen otras tantas ventajas cruciales para su consideracin en la formulacin de polticas pblicas que promuevan el uso del software libre, como son:

Independencia tecnolgica: Mediante el uso de software libre, el Estado deja de tener sus sistemas controlados por una entidad externa (con frecuencia empresas extranjeras). De esta forma rompe la dependencia tecnolgica que lo tiene actualmente atado y obtiene las libertades que el software libre otorga. Esto es la consecuencia directa de las libertades del software libre. Tener la libertad de inspeccionar el mecanismo de funcionamiento del software y la manera en que almacena los datos, y la posibilidad de modificar (o contratar a alguien que modifique) estos aspectos, deja en manos del estado la llave del acceso a la informacin (en vez de en manos privadas).

Control de la informacin: El software libre, al ser pblico, est sometido a la inspeccin de una multitud de personas, que pueden buscar problemas, solucionarlos, y compartir la solucin con los dems. Debido a esto, y a lo que se llama "el principio de Linux" (dada la suficiente cantidad de ojos, cualquier error del software es evidente), los programas libres gozan de un excelente nivel de confiabilidad y estabilidad, requerido para las aplicaciones crticas del estado.

Confiabilidad y estabilidad: Seguridad: Este es uno de los puntos clave para el Estado. Mucha de la informacin que el Estado maneja puede ser peligrosa en manos incorrectas. Es por esto que es crtico que el Estado pueda fiscalizar que su software no tenga puertas de entradas traseras, voluntarias o accidentales, y que pueda cerrarlas en caso de encontrarlas; tal inspeccin slo es posible con el software libre. Software Libre en Venezuela El marco referencial anteriormente abordado, es parte de la argumentacin y justificacin por las cuales el Estado Venezolano ha asumido la aplicacin y uso del Software Libre en la Administracin Pblica, fundamentalmente identificando para ello las ventajas comparativas del Software Libre respecto al Software Propietario y que se traducen en garanta para la Soberana Tecnolgica y la Seguridad Nacional, ya que entre muchas otras el Software Libre permite minimizar los riesgos que estn asociados a: Filtracin de los Datos Confidenciales, Imposibilidad de Acceso a los Datos y, Manipulacin en la modificacin de los Datos.

Riesgos que si no se tienen controlados por parte del Estado, representan una amenaza y el desencadenamiento de acciones que pueden poner en riesgo la Seguridad de la Informacin tanto del Estado como de los Ciudadanos.

Sin duda, todo esto hace que se convierta en estratgico el uso imperativo del Software Libre por parte del Estado Venezolano, visin que se ha tenido desde el mismo Estado para garantizar, no slo la democratizacin del conocimiento, el acceso a toda la informacin que se produzca en el pas, a los sistemas del

Estado y a las tecnologas de informacin y comunicacin, sino tambin la competitividad de la Industria Nacional de Tecnologas de Informacin, promoviendo su desarrollo y fortalecimiento, de manera que le permita al Estado contar con un aliado estratgico para la generacin y soporte de soluciones orientadas a promover el ejercicio de la Soberana y alcanzar Independencia Tecnolgica. No en vano por ello, desde el propio Estado Venezolano, se han definido en el marco del Plan de Desarrollo Econmico y Social de nuestra Nacin para el perodo 20072013, objetivos estratgicos, estrategias, polticas y proyectos correspondientes, con el propsito fundamental de formular Polticas Pblicas, en este caso en materia de ciencia y tecnologa, que promuevan el desarrollo de capacidades nacionales en la materia y la apropiacin social del conocimiento cientfico-tecnolgico a nivel nacional, apuntalando un enfoque de desarrollo socio-econmico basado en lo endgeno, sustentable y humano hacia la construccin del socialismo bolivariano.

Software Gratuito (Freeware) El trmino Freeware define un tipo de software no libre que se distribuye sin costo, disponible para su uso y por tiempo ilimitado. Freeware suele incluir una licencia de uso, que permite su redistribucin pero con algunas restricciones, como no modificar la aplicacin en s, ni venderla, y dar cuenta de su autor.

Ejemplos de Freeware: -Avast -Avira -Nero

Distribuciones RED HAT Red Hat Inc. es la compaa responsable de la creacin y mantenimiento de una distribucin del sistema operativo GNU/Linux que lleva el mismo nombre: Red Hat Enterprise Linux, y de otra ms, Fedora. As mismo, en el mundo del middleware patrocina jboss.org, y distribuye la versin profesional bajo la marca JBoss Enterprise. Red Hat es famoso en todo el mundo por los diferentes esfuerzos orientados a apoyar el movimiento del software libre. No slo trabajan en el desarrollo de una de las distribuciones ms populares de Linux, sino tambin en la comercializacin de diferentes productos y servicios basados en software de cdigo abierto. Asimismo, poseen una amplia infraestructura en la que se cuentan ms de 2.000 empleados en 28 lugares del mundo. Programadores empleados de Red Hat han desarrollado mltiples paquetes de software libre, los cuales han beneficiado a toda la comunidad. Algunas de las contribuciones ms notables han sido la creacin de un sistema de empaquetacin de software (RPM), y varias utilidades para la administracin y configuracin de equipos, como sndconfig o mouseconfig. Algunas de las distribuciones basadas en RedHat Linux ms importantes son: Mandriva Linux, Yellow Dog Linux (slo para PowerPC), CentOS (compilada a partir de las fuentes de Red Hat), y Scientific Linux (mantenida por los laboratorios de fsica CERN y Fermilab y usada en los ordenadores que controlan el LHC).

Distribuciones basadas en deban: Aunque a paso lento, Deban ha lanzado siete ediciones de su distribucin Linux y, con los aos, ha introducido ideas que se han convertido en estndares para las dems distribuciones, como su sistema de paquetes DEB, el trabajo en equipo con

desarrolladores voluntarios alrededor del mundo, la publicacin de versiones estables y en desarrollo, etc. En la interminable lista de distribuciones disponibles, encontrars muchas basadas en Deban. Aqu van las ms relevantes.

Ubuntu: Es inevitable empezar la lista de distribuciones basadas en Debian con Ubuntu, pues en la actualidad es una de las ms populares y de las que ms se habla. Es ms, su labor por popularizar Linux es encomiable, y a pesar de sus errores y polmicas, en la actualidad ofrece una versin de Linuxpara todos los pblicos. Adems, a su vez ofrece distintas versiones, como Kubuntu, Xubuntu o Edubuntu, algunas distribuciones se inspiran en Ubuntu como base e incluso viene preinstalada en ordenadores de marcas importantes.

Linux Mint: Inspirada en Ubuntu, y a su vez, en Debian, esta distribucin supone una gran mejora, ms ligera y con un gestor de aplicaciones ms sencillo de usar todava. Entre sus distintos sabores, cuenta con una versin inspirada directamente en Debian y que, personalmente, ofrece mejores resultados que la versin original basada en Ubuntu.

BackTrack: Esta distro especializada en seguridad utiliza como base la versin de testing de Debian, que es la ms actualizada por tener los paquetes ms actualizados. A diferencia de las anteriores, BackTrack ofrece una batera de paquetes para realizar pruebas y anlisis, as como para protegerte ante posibles ataques de seguridad en redes o equipos conectados. Est pensada para usuarios con conocimientos mnimos, aunque por otro lado, ofrece documentacin y tutoriales para aprender a usar las herramientas ms importantes.

XBMC: Aunque XBMC est basado en el centro multimedia de la Xbox original, su base en formato CD Live es Debian. Por encima, una capa muy atractiva visualmente para reproducir cualquier tipo de contenido: vdeo, msica, imgenes, streaming...

Knoppix: Esta distribucin es importante porque se trata de la primera que ofreca arranque directo desde un CD/DVD, es decir, que podas usar un sistema operativo totalmente funcional sin instalarlo en el disco duro, algo que actualmente es muy comn en el mundo Linux pero que entonces no lo era tanto.

CrunchBang: En este caso, el objetivo principal es ofrece un Escritorio completo, til y ptimo para cualquier ordenador, ofreciendo el mximo rendimiento a la mxima velocidad. Para ello, esta distribucin basada en Debian utiliza el gestor de ventanas Openbox, ms ligero y sin tanto efecto visual como KDE o GNOME.

LinEx: Destaca LinEx por ser una de las primeras distribuciones Linux made in Spain. Desde siempre ha estado basada en Debian, y en las ltimas versiones, los responsables de LinEx han trabajado estrechamente con el equipo de Debian para mejorar las dos distros. Aunque sus aplicaciones reciben nombres de lugares extremeos, puede ser usada sin problemas en cualquier ordenador que quiera un Linux hispanohablante.

gNewSense: Una de las pocas distribuciones Linux que recibe el beneplcito de la Free Software Foundation (FSF), una de las organizaciones de software libre ms importantes y que garantiza que esta distro es 100% libre.

Elive: Debian como base y Enlightenment como gestor de ventanas son las cartas de presentacin de esta distribucin, que destaca sobre otras por su cuidado diseo de interfaz, muy elegante al tiempo que prctica, aunque con una seleccin de programas preinstalados algo modesta.

Webconverger: Ya hemos hablado de este LiveCD recientemente. Aunque est basado en Debian, solamente vers Firefox, ya que es un sistema operativo limitado a la navegacin web para establecimientos pblicos.

MEPIS / antiX: Dos en uno. Por un lado, MEPIS, una distribucin basada en la rama estable de Debian, con un aspecto muy cuidado y una buena seleccin de programas para usar nada ms iniciar sesin. Y en segundo lugar, antiX, desarrollada por los mismos responsables, pero que se basa

en la rama testing de Debian, con las mismas caractersticas pero que utiliza una versin ms reciente pero potencialmente ms inestable.

Вам также может понравиться